I believe the reason why Jesus took the fishermen to sea even after they had toiled without result was to show them a few things.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

  1. Even on the right course, doing the right thing you may fail, simply because you have not taken the Lord with you where you have gone. Your expertise is inefficient if it is not directed by him.<\/li>
  2. It doesn\u2019t have to make sense. Peter and his team knew about fishing, Jesus did not. However, he directed them on their successful mission, even when their own experience, skill and expertise had failed them. His directions stood against everything they understood about fishing. Yet Peter said, \u201c\u2026but if you say so Lord, I\u2019ll cast the net.\u201d It did not make sense to him, yet he was obedient to the Lord\u2019s command.<\/li>
  3. The net has a great prophetic significance here. Jesus equipped the disciples and set them out as fishers of men. The more people you equip and release the wider the net is. The wider that net becomes the more fish it is able to reach. This is the purpose that Christ has for us, the call of the great commission. To go out and make disciples, who will also go out and make disciples.<\/li><\/ol>\n\n\n\n

    WHY TAKE THIS free prayer COURSE?<\/strong><\/h2>\n\n\n\n

    Luke 11:1<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n

    11 One day Jesus was praying in a certain place. When he finished, one of his disciples said to him, \u201cLord, teach us to pray, just as John taught his disciples.\u201d<\/em><\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n

    John and Jesus both had to teach how to pray, it should never be left untaught. Sadly while ministering with the Prayer Relay it has become more and more evident that many simply do not know how to pray. We have received many questions about prayer; have encountered individuals who have been made to pay for prayer, which deeply saddens us. Freely we have received, so freely we give as well.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    I recently learned while listening to the late, Dr Myles Munroe, a great truth about prayer that had never occurred to me. The only thing that the disciples ever asked Christ in all the time that he spent with them, the only thing they ever asked to be taught was PRAYER.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    Most other skills that they\u2019d need to turn the world upside down were picked up just by watching Christ, yet this was not possible for prayer because it was always a private and personal experience for Christ. Every individual, every ministry and every organisation should be anchored by prayer in all that they do.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

    Prayer should be the foundation of all our work. It should be the light that paves our way before we set out to do anything. I can never overstate the importance of prayer.
